Align Experiences With Strategic Brand Goals

Events should never exist in isolation from a company’s broader objectives. Whether you’re a CMO aiming to increase market share or an HR Director focused on employer branding, clarity of purpose is essential.

Ask yourself:

  • Are we reinforcing our brand values or introducing new positioning?
  • How do we want attendees to describe our brand afterward?
  • What business metrics (awareness, talent attraction, retention, or partnerships) must this event influence?

Craft Memorable Moments That Spark Emotion

Humans don’t remember slides, they remember feelings. To maximize brand recognition event strategy, build moments that stir curiosity, pride, and belonging.

Examples include:

  • Signature reveals: Launch a product with theatrical flair, like unveiling against the backdrop of the Mediterranean Sea.
  • Cultural resonance: Incorporate regional artistry, whether a private oud performance in Muscat or a curated art installation in Berlin, to align your brand with sophistication and authenticity.
  • Personalization: Surprise guests with curated itineraries based on their interests, reinforcing that your brand “knows” them.

Integrate Technology for Amplified Reach

Brand recognition today extends far beyond the physical event. By blending digital and physical experiences, you can magnify impact and measure success.

Practical approaches:

  • Hybrid formats to bring in remote stakeholders while keeping exclusivity intact.
  • Live social walls displaying real-time posts, to encourage people to join in on the online fun. Use a branded hashtag for the event.
  • Post-event digital hubs with curated highlights, extending brand recall for months.

 

Build a Multi-Sensory Brand Journey

Every sense is an opportunity to reinforce your brand:

  • Visuals: Cohesive design, colors, and lighting that align with your identity.
  • Soundscapes: Curated playlists that mirror your brand’s energy.
  • Taste: Bespoke menus reflecting brand values — sustainable, innovative, or luxurious.
  • Touch: Textures in decor and gifting that extend brand feel.

Measure and Maximize Strategic Impact

A successful brand recognition event strategy combines emotional resonance with measurable ROI. Tracking impact ensures the event isn’t just beautiful, but also purposeful.

Key metrics include:

  • Media coverage and share of voice.
  • Social engagement and hashtag reach.
  • Post-event surveys assessing brand perception shift.
  • Lead generation or recruitment pipeline growth.
